This therapy involves a specialized compound designed to stimulate your body’s own natural production of growth hormone. It acts on the pituitary gland, encouraging a pulsatile release of human growth hormone (HGH). This approach differs significantly from direct HGH replacement, which can suppress natural production.
The compounded prescription, often known as sermorelin acetate, functions as a GHRH analog. It signals your body to increase its own output, leading to elevated levels of IGF-1 (Insulin-like Growth Factor 1). This mechanism supports a more physiological balance, working with your body rather than overriding it.
You should understand that compounded medications like this are not subject to the same FDA approval process as mass-produced drugs. These prescriptions are prepared by pharmacies under sections 503A or 503B of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act. A licensed clinician determines medical necessity for each patient.

The growth hormone releasing peptide generally has a favorable safety profile when used under medical supervision. Potential side effects are usually mild and may include redness or irritation at the injection site. Your clinician will discuss any contraindications, such as active cancer or certain medical conditions, during your consultation.

Sermorelin works on a slow curve because it asks the body to make its own growth hormone. Results compound over months, not days. A typical reported timeline looks like this.
Weeks 1 to 4
Deeper sleep is usually the first signal. Morning energy lifts. Recovery from training feels faster. No measurable body composition change yet.
Weeks 5 to 8
Skin texture, hair quality and nail strength tend to shift. Mental clarity in the afternoon improves. Strength on lifts often goes up.
Weeks 9 to 12
Body composition starts moving, with a typical 5 to 10 percent fat reduction reported alongside small lean mass gains. Libido and joint comfort improve.
Month 4 and beyond
A follow-up IGF-1 lab is drawn. Dose is adjusted up or down. Many patients maintain on a lower dose after this point.
